What is LibModuleCommon_64.dll?
A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file is like a special toolbox for your computer. It contains bits of code and data that different programs can use when they need to perform specific tasks. When a program needs to do something, like print a document or play a sound, it can call on the functions and resources stored in a DLL file to help it out.
In the case of libModuleCommon_64.dll, this particular file is a part of the PC-Doctor 5 for Windows software. It plays a crucial role in helping the PC-Doctor program run smoothly by providing essential functions and resources that the software requires to perform its diagnostic and maintenance tasks on your computer. libModuleCommon_64.dll is essential for PC-Doctor 5 for Windows to function properly.

Common Issues and Errors Related to libModuleCommon_64.dll
DLL files often play a critical role in system operations. Despite their importance, these files can sometimes source system errors. Below we consider some of the most frequently encountered faults associated with DLL files.
- LibModuleCommon_64.dll Access Violation: This message indicates that a program has tried to access memory that it shouldn't. It could be caused by software bugs, outdated drivers, or conflicts between software.
- LibModuleCommon_64.dll could not be loaded: This error suggests that the system was unable to load the DLL file into memory. This could happen due to file corruption, incompatibility, or because the file is missing or incorrectly installed.
- LibModuleCommon_64.dll not found: This error message suggests that the DLL file required for a certain operation or program is not present in your system. It may have been unintentionally removed during a software update or system cleanup.
- Cannot register libModuleCommon_64.dll: The message means that the operating system failed to register the DLL file. This can happen if there are file permission issues, if the DLL file is missing or misplaced, or if there's an issue with the Registry.
- The file libModuleCommon_64.dll is missing: This message means that the system was unable to locate the DLL file needed for a particular operation or software. The absence of this file could be due to a flawed installation process or an aggressive antivirus action.
